WA Falls 39-29 in Defensive Battle vs. Benet Game #8 • Tuesday, December 12, 2006 • Away • Non-Conference • 7:00 PM It was a defensive battle on both ends of the court Tuesday night in Lisle in a non-conference game against the Benet Academy Redwings. Both teams struggled to score throughout the game as is seen by the final score, 39-29. The Redwings outscored Wheaton Academy 11-8 in the opening quarter, but the game was evenly played in the second quarter. For the Warriors, Joel Malmquist (team high 16 points) scored 12 first half points. Tough defensive pressure on Benjamin Euler kept him silent in the first half, while WA limited Benet's big-man Nelligan to just 5 first half points. At the half, Benet Academy led 20-16. The Redwings took advantage of a number of poor Wheaton Academy decisions in the third quarter, outscoring the Warriors 12-5 to gain 32-21 lead going into the fourth quarter. With the advantage of an 11 point lead, a well-coached Benet team was disciplined offensively, taking only shots from underneath the basket for the most part. The Warriors battled back, bringing the defacit within 8 points, but it was too late--as Benet defeated the Warriors in a low-scoring, well-officiated, and cleanly played contest. Joel Malmquist led all scores with 16 points, including three 3-pointers and shooting 5/6 from the free throw line. Benjamin Euler scored 6, and John Albaugh added 4 points. For Benet, #44 Haggerty led his team with 14 points, while #35 Nelligan scored only two buckets, but totalled 9 points for the game. Wheaton Academy moves to 2-6 on the season, and will have Wednesday and Thursday before resuming league play at Timothy on Friday. A Saturday night game in Wheaton versus St. Francis will also test the Warriors, to close out the front end of the season before playing on January 5 in Texas.
